      This document contains a model policy for the creation of a portfolio of options for accelerated college credit courses. This model legislation outlines a variety of accelerated college credit courses to be available within each public high school. This policy does not include the funding mechanism for accelerated college credit, but it is recommended states strive to reduce/eliminate the cost to families and students through multiple avenues, such as providing funding for exam fees. Federal funds can also be utilized to support student attainment of accelerated college credit such as Title I, Title II (for the teacher professional development) and Title IV.
